Memorial Jean de Selys Longchamps Brussel

In front of the former Gestapo headquarter is a monument in memory of Jean de Selys Longchamps. He was during the Second World War airmen in the Royal Air Force. On 20th January 1943 a mission started with attacks near Courtrai and Ghent. But De Selys also went alone to Brussels. In Brussels, he attacked the headquarter of the Gestapo. He killed some Gestapo-agents and destroyed the archives. He turned safely back to England. On 16th August 1943 he died after his landing gear destroyed by the German luftwaffe and when he landed, his plane broke in 2.

Jean de Selys Longchamps rests at the cemetery of Minster (Kent, UK).
